SQL Server Management Studio (SSMS) 中的 Copilot 是 AI 助理,可回答資料庫和環境相關問題,並協助撰寫和修正 Transact-SQL (T-SQL)。
Prerequisites
若要在 SSMS 中使用 Copilot,您需要:
- SQL Server 管理工作室 21
- Azure AI Foundry 中 Azure OpenAI 中的端點和部署
SQL Server Management Studio 21 是 SQL Server Management Studio (SSMS) 的 GA 版本。 如需 SSMS 21 安裝的相關信息,請參閱 安裝 SQL Server Management Studio。
使用 Visual Studio 安裝程式在 SSMS 中安裝 Copilot
- 啟動 Visual Studio 安裝程式。
- 選取您要修改的 SSMS 安裝,然後選取 [修改]。
- 在 [工作負載] 索引卷標上選取 [AI 協助 ]。 SSMS 中的 Copilot 會顯示為 [ 安裝詳細數據] 下方的選取元件。
- 選取 [修改 ] 以安裝延伸模組。
設定 Copilot
若要在 SSMS 中設定 Copilot,您必須設定 Azure OpenAI 資源。 此資源可以使用或不使用 API 金鑰來設定。 如果未使用 API 金鑰,則對 Azure 的驗證會以使用者的 Microsoft Entra 識別符進行。 建議使用 Azure 驗證作為更安全的選項。 如需設定 Azure OpenAI 資源的詳細資訊,請參閱 在 SSMS 中使用 Azure OpenAI 與 Copilot。
開啟 SQL Server Management Studio。
選取 [SQL 編輯器] 工具列上的 [Copilot ] 按鈕,移至 [ 檢視>Copilot],或輸入 Ctrl+Alt+C 以開啟對話框,以在 SSMS 中初始設定 Copilot。
在 [歡迎使用 SQL Server Management Studio 中的 Copilot] 對話框中,輸入在設定 Azure OpenAI 資源期間設定的 Azure OpenAI 端點、Azure OpenAI 部署和 Azure OpenAI API 密鑰的值。 您可能需要從可在 Azure 訂用帳戶內設定 Azure OpenAI 資源的個人取得這些值。
Note
視您使用的 Azure OpenAI 資源設定而定,可能不需要 Azure OpenAI API 密鑰 。
完成時,選取 啟動 Copilot。
如果 Copilot 未使用 API 金鑰,系統會提示您向 Azure 進行驗證。 如果 Copilot 似乎正在等候回應,請檢查您的瀏覽器以確認它未等待 Azure 驗證完成。
如果您需要更新安裝的任何 Copilot 設定,請移至 [工具>選項>][Copilot ],並套用變更。
使用 Visual Studio 安裝程式在 SSMS 中卸載 Copilot
您可以使用 Visual Studio 安裝程式,從 SSMS 安裝中移除 SSMS 中的 Copilot。
- 啟動 Visual Studio 安裝程式。
- 選取您想要移除 Copilot 的 SSMS 安裝,然後選擇 [修改]。
- 在 [工作負載] 索引標籤上取消勾選 [AI 協助]。
- 選取 [修改 ] 以卸載延伸模組。